客户端没安装EXCEL的情况下读取EXCEL文件

如题,客户端没安装EXCEL,但希望读出已上传的EXCEL,并在客户端以PDF的形式显示(注意:不需要以EXCEL形式显示),现在遇到的问题是:如果客户端没安装“Microsoft.Jet.OLEDB.4.0”的话,无法显示,但客户端安装的话可以把EXCEL文件读出来并显示在PDF页。

怎样才可以使客户端没安装Microsoft.Jet.OLEDB.4.0,但又可以读出EXCEL并显示在PDF里?最好给出代码,C#的


侃侃尔雅
浏览 454回答 2
2回答

慕斯王

1,深入学习Excel文件格式,使用二进制或者openxml格式读取Excel文件(不用安装任何Excel相关组件);2,使用Excel COM组件(需要安装Excel);3,使用Excel互操作程序集(需要安装Excel以及互操作程序集);4,使用VSTO(需要安装Excel、互操作程序集以及VSTO For Excel);你看看你需要哪种模式,然后再说示例代码。
打开App,查看更多内容
随时随地看视频慕课网APP